Effects of Rain on Installation



When it rains, roofing installment can face significant obstacles. Damp conditions can make surfaces unsafe, enhancing the risk of mishaps for you and your team. It's important to focus on safety and security throughout these times; or else, you might find the job ending up being extra harmful than productive.

Moreover, rain can impact the products you're using. If tiles or various other roof products get wet, they can be damaged, bring about potential leaks and minimized life-span. You'll want to make certain everything remains dry to keep quality and stay clear of costly substitutes in the future.

Additionally, rain can postpone your job timeline. If you're not able to work as a result of inclement weather condition, you may find yourself pushing back conclusion days. This can interfere with not just your timetable but likewise your customers' plans.

To minimize these concerns, consider planning your setup during drier periods or watching on weather report. If rain is expected, you might intend to delay the installment to ensure a risk-free and efficient procedure.

Ultimately, recognizing exactly how rainfall impacts your roofing project can help you make informed decisions and maintain your operations smooth.

Obstacles of Extreme Temperatures



Extreme temperatures can pose substantial difficulties for roof installation. You may locate that the adhesive used for roof products doesn't bond effectively, causing potential concerns down the line.

On the other side, when temperature levels go down, products can end up being fragile. This brittleness can create shingles to fracture or break throughout installment, endangering the honesty of your roof covering.

In addition, severe cold can decrease the healing procedure of adhesives and sealers, making it harder for them to establish correctly. You might require to wait longer prior to using additional layers or completing the job.

Wind's Role in Roofing Projects



Weather substantially affect roof jobs, and wind presents its very own collection of difficulties. High winds can endanger both your safety and the top quality of your setup. When you're up on the roofing system, gusts can conveniently throw off your balance and create hazardous conditions.


It's important to check wind speeds prior to beginning, as many roof covering materials can become airborne or misaligned in strong winds.

If you find yourself dealing with gusty conditions, it's finest to postpone the job. Not just does this shield you and your crew, yet it also makes sure that the roofing materials stick effectively. Adhesives might not set properly in high winds, leading to prospective leakages and harm in the future.

Additionally, wind can bring debris that might strike your roof, triggering additional difficulties. You'll wish to analyze the location for possible dangers and guarantee every little thing is protected.

Ultimately, planning your roofing job around wind conditions can conserve you time, cash, and headaches. Focus on safety and security and high quality, and do not wait to reschedule if the winds are as well solid. Your roofing deserves the most effective installment possible, and the appropriate weather condition makes all the distinction.
